IP查询
查询
你查询的IP:[134.196.196.186] 地理位置:泰国
最新查询
123.195.128.166
119.128.195.243
125.62.107.49
123.78.128.7
60.152.169.236
60.14.169.191
119.10.9.66
117.75.77.23
58.128.111.1
134.196.196.186
202.38.156.111
118.24.103.68
120.94.215.50
58.128.186.216
202.131.48.13
203.94.43.245
221.122.33.79
202.75.208.250
203.128.32.36
114.28.98.226
121.16.184.67
121.79.128.170
123.103.228.237
203.88.192.131
222.32.178.191
202.74.8.124
123.128.91.13
116.214.64.57
202.168.160.122
61.232.63.205
202.179.240.116